Reporting To: Quality Operations Manager Responsible For (Staff):
Yes Determines and maintains quality standards developed in
compliance with current Good Manufacturing Practices, the Company's
own Standard Operating Procedures, and customer requirements.
Provides resolution to quality deviations/issues. Recommends
solutions based on SOP / cGMP requirements. Essential Duties and
Responsibilities: To perform this job successfully, an individual
must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The
essential duties and responsibilities include the following, but
other duties may be assigned. Coordinates the daily activities of
the QA Auditors. Assists with the daily activities of Production
Inspection personnel for packaging. Implements inspection criteria
and testing. Study and standardize departmental work practices to
improve the quality and efficiencies of subordinates. Helps resolve
quality-related issues with other departments and customers.
Motivates, develops and provides continuous training either through
the use of departmental work instructions, examination of cGMP's
and SOP's, specific customer requirements or by personal
instruction. Review records for accuracy of information, compliance
with established procedures. Reviews daily paperwork to assure all
customer requirements and quality standards have been met and
maintained. Promotes continuity of shifts through cooperation and
communication within as well as with other departments. Assist in
the performance of monthly internal audits and any necessary
corrective action to follow-up. Oversees Pest Control and
Environmental (humidity, temperature, MKT). Monitoring Programs May
disposition NMR's. Recommend and participate in disciplinary
activities of subordinates. Maintain testing equipment and supplies
needed for the department. May assist in performing investigations,
may write reports, memos, or letters. This position may require
overtime and/or weekend work. Carries out essential functions of
the Quality Operations Manager in his/her absence. Knowledge of and
adherence to all PCI, cGMP, and GCP policies, procedures, rules.
Attendance to work is an essential function of this position.
Perform Quality Health Check assessments to identify if processes
and day to day activities are performed according to procedures.
Performs other duties as assigned by Manager/Supervisor.
